Understanding Audi Key Systems

Audi has integrated sophisticated technology into their key systems, making them a pivotal element in vehicle security and operation. The modern Audi keys not only function as traditional keys but also incorporate various features, such as remote locking, engine start, and even personal settings for different drivers. These key systems utilize advanced transponder technology that communicates with the vehicle’s immobilizer, ensuring that only the correct key can start the engine.

To fully appreciate the functionality of Audi keys, it’s essential to understand how key fobs and physical keys can differ across models. For instance, the programming process for a key fob used in an Audi A3 can significantly differ from that used in an Audi Q8. Familiarity with these nuances is paramount for service providers.

Common Audi Key Issues and Solutions

Audi owners often encounter issues such as key fob battery depletion, poor signal transmission, or the need for reprogramming after losing keys. Each of these challenges requires a specific approach:

  • Battery Replacement: Regularly check the battery status of your key fob; a weak battery can lead to range limitations.
  • Reprogramming: If keys are lost or malfunction, utilizing specialized diagnostic equipment can streamline the reprogramming process.
  • Signal Issues: Sometimes, the key fob may struggle to communicate with the vehicle due to environmental interference. Ensuring the antenna is functioning properly can remedy this.

Recommended Software for Key Programming

Various software solutions enhance key programming accuracy and efficiency. Notable mentions include:

  • VCDS (VAG-COM Diagnostic System): Ideal for Audi and VW vehicles, it provides comprehensive diagnostics and key programming functionalities.
  • OBD11: A user-friendly app that allows for deep access to the vehicle’s systems and key management.
  • Keyline Software: This offers a range of functionalities for programming and managing keys, ensuring seamless integration.

What are the common problems with Audi keys?

Common issues with Audi keys include battery failure, signal interference, and malfunctioning programming systems. Owners should regularly check their key fob batteries and ensure that any issues are addressed promptly to avoid more significant problems.

How often should I change my Audi key battery?

Typically, an Audi key fob battery should be replaced every two to three years, but this can vary depending on usage. Regular checks can prevent unexpected failures.

What are the steps for programming an Audi key?

Programming an Audi key generally involves using a diagnostic tool to connect to the vehicle, entering necessary vehicle information, and following specific software prompts to program the key. Each model may have unique steps, so always refer to the manufacturer’s guidelines.

Are there any risks associated with Audi key programming?

Risks can include accidental erasure of existing keys, programming errors, or introducing new security vulnerabilities. It's essential to follow procedures carefully and utilize proper tools to minimize these risks.
